网络流量特征提取对资源消耗的影响
在当今数字化时代,网络流量的增长速度令人瞩目。随着5G、物联网等技术的普及,网络流量特征提取在各个领域发挥着越来越重要的作用。然而,网络流量特征提取过程中,如何平衡资源消耗与性能优化,成为了一个亟待解决的问题。本文将深入探讨网络流量特征提取对资源消耗的影响,并提出相应的优化策略。
一、网络流量特征提取概述
网络流量特征提取是指从大量网络数据中提取出具有代表性的特征,以便于后续的数据分析和处理。这些特征可以包括流量大小、传输速率、协议类型、数据包长度等。网络流量特征提取在网络安全、流量监控、网络优化等领域具有广泛的应用。
二、网络流量特征提取对资源消耗的影响
- 计算资源消耗
网络流量特征提取过程中,需要大量的计算资源。随着数据量的增加,计算复杂度也随之提高。在提取特征时,需要消耗CPU、内存等计算资源,导致服务器负载增加。
- 存储资源消耗
提取出的特征数据需要存储在服务器上。随着特征数据量的不断积累,存储资源消耗也随之增加。此外,存储设备在读写过程中也会产生一定的能耗。
- 网络资源消耗
网络流量特征提取过程中,需要传输大量的数据。这会导致网络带宽消耗增加,从而影响网络性能。
- 能源消耗
网络流量特征提取过程中,服务器、存储设备等硬件设备会产生一定的能耗。随着资源消耗的增加,能源消耗也随之上升。
三、优化策略
- 算法优化
针对网络流量特征提取算法,可以从以下几个方面进行优化:
- 特征选择:通过选择与目标相关性较高的特征,减少计算量和存储需求。
- 特征降维:将高维特征转换为低维特征,降低计算复杂度。
- 并行计算:利用多核处理器等硬件资源,实现并行计算,提高计算效率。
- 硬件优化
- 服务器升级:采用高性能服务器,提高计算能力。
- 存储设备升级:采用高性能、低能耗的存储设备,降低存储资源消耗。
- 网络优化:优化网络架构,提高网络带宽利用率。
- 能耗管理
- 智能调度:根据实际需求,动态调整服务器负载,降低能耗。
- 节能技术:采用节能技术,降低硬件设备的能耗。
四、案例分析
以某大型企业网络流量监控为例,通过采用网络流量特征提取技术,实现了对网络流量的实时监控。在优化过程中,企业采取了以下措施:
- 算法优化:通过特征选择和降维,将特征维度从1000降至500,降低了计算复杂度。
- 硬件优化:升级服务器和存储设备,提高计算和存储能力。
- 能耗管理:采用智能调度和节能技术,降低能耗。
通过优化,企业实现了以下效果:
- 降低计算资源消耗:计算资源消耗降低了30%。
- 降低存储资源消耗:存储资源消耗降低了20%。
- 降低网络资源消耗:网络带宽利用率提高了15%。
- 降低能源消耗:能源消耗降低了10%。
综上所述,网络流量特征提取对资源消耗的影响不容忽视。通过采取相应的优化策略,可以在保证性能的前提下,降低资源消耗,提高网络流量特征提取的效率。
猜你喜欢:应用性能管理